Can´t get acces to media [SOLVED]
Hi there.
I just bought a Readynas duo, running firmware RAIDiator 4.1.10
I´ve installed it following the manual. but i can´t get acces to media or backup ?
When i´m in the sharing menu, its say to both, CIFS DISABLED. i cant add a Hosts allowed access (if that is what im missing)
i dont know, i tried for hours now, and i cant even download anything from transmission :s

- GoggiPAspirantCIFS DISABLED ? I am not sure how this happened, my best guess is enable it again from frontview. Go to Services> Standard Protocol services >Tick the box CIFS and click apply. If it is already ticked then untick it and click apply then tick it again and click apply. Now go to the share and check if CIFS is enabled. This option is under shares> share listings > change default access to read/write on the share. Otherwise this sounds like a corrupt samba file on the NAS. Try doing an OS reinstall as per this link, http://www.readynas.com/kb/faq/boot/how ... _boot_menu. This will default the access on the share.
